dc.description.abstractIn this work the toxic Malachite green was degraded using photodegradation technique, in which a LED emitting at 365 nm and power 1200mW was used as UV source. It stimulate the copper oxide (CuO) to interact with Malachite green molecules. Different amounts of photocatalyst (CuO) were added to Malachite green and the mixture was irradiatiated by the UV source, with different exposure times. The abosrption spectra of Malachite grren with different amounts of CuO were recorded before and after irradiation. Then the intensity of the absorption peak in either case was compared to check wether the degradation of the Malachite green occur or not. The results showed that, the photodegradation process was increased with increasing the amount of semicondutor (CuO) and with the irradiation time, as well, where it was found that the lower percentage of Malachite green degradation occurs when 300 mg of CuO was added and irradiated for 10 min, while a complet removal was aheived when 1000 mg of CuO was added and irradiated for 40 min. This study concluded that the increment of the photocatalyst amount and the irradiation time increase the photodegradation of toxic Malachite green exponentially.en_US
